About This Role: Care Coordination & Case Management Coordinate care for patients and families by connecting them with providers, specialists, behavioral health services, and community resources. Develop, monitor, and update individualized care plans to support patient-centered goals and improve health outcomes. Patient Education & Engagement Provide individual and group education on behavioral health, chronic conditions, healthy behaviors, and available Evara Health services. Engage patients and families in their care, helping them navigate services and overcome barriers to treatment. Population Health & Quality Improvement Identify high-risk patients, monitor progress, and collaborate with care teams to ensure patients receive the right level of care at the right time. Assess service utilization, identify gaps in care, and support initiatives that improve quality, continuity, and patient outcomes. Collaboration & Team Support Partner closely with providers, therapists, nurses, and care team members to coordinate comprehensive patient care. Participate in huddles, case reviews, committees, and workflow improvement initiatives while serving as a resource for staff and community partners. Documentation & Compliance Maintain accurate documentation, manage assigned tasks, and ensure timely follow-up in accordance with Evara Health policies. Deliver exceptional customer service while adhering to all HIPAA, State, Federal, and organizational requirements.

Requirements

  • Graduate of an accredited RN Program
  • Valid and active RN license in the state of Florida
  • Minimum two (2) years as an RN in a healthcare setting with some supervisory experience
